Guns N’ Roses, in Poland they play a song after 20 years
Last night, at the PreZero Arena in Gilwice, Poland, i Guns N’ Roses they performed “Think about you”song included in the 1987 album “Appetite for Destruction” (read the review here), for the first time in twenty years.
According to the Setlist.fm website, it was the last time the Californian band played “Think about you” dates back to December 20, 2006. If the data reported by the site are correct, the last time the band played the song with Slash And Duff McKagan in formation was March 29, 1987 at the Roxy in West Hollywood.
The Gilwice concert setlist also reports that McKagan changed the song he usually sings live, performing for the first time
“Neat Neat Neat”
of the Damned. Also
“My Michelle”, “The General”
And
“Sorry”
were performed for the first time by
Guns N’ Roses
during the ‘World tour 2026’.
